Optimizing Your Pumpkin Patch with AI Algorithms

Farmers are constantly seeking new ways to enhance their yields. With the rise of artificial intelligence (AI), a abundance of chances now exist to modernize agriculture, and pumpkin patches are no exception. AI algorithms can be implemented to analyze vast amounts of insights, uncovering patterns and behaviors that can help growers produce healthier, more plentiful pumpkins.

  • AI-powered technologies can monitor pumpkin growth in real time, identifying potential challenges early on, allowing for prompt intervention.
  • Prognostication models can be constructed to forecast future production, guiding farmers in implementing informed choices about asset allocation.
  • AI can also be employed to optimize irrigation, fertilization, and pest control strategies, leading to more environmentally responsible farming techniques.

By embracing AI algorithms, pumpkin farmers can access new levels of efficiency, consequently producing higher profits and a more robust pumpkin patch.

From Field to Fright: Leveraging Algorithmics for Peak Pumpkin Performance

The autumn season is upon us, and with it comes the excitement of pumpkin growing. But achieving peak pumpkin yield requires more than just sunshine and earth. Enter algorithmics: a powerful tool for optimizing your pumpkin patch to record-breaking heights. By analyzing factors like temperature, water content, and even nutrient levels, sophisticated algorithms can provide farmers with detailed insights to increase pumpkin development. From seeding to harvesting, algorithmics can be your secret weapon for a truly exceptionally impressive pumpkin patch.
